Transaction e70fbb317722a62c315126d2cf97bbb0020ab5ead4a7d5f707298d43a6730556
1 Input
1 Output
-
e70fbb317722a62c315126d2cf97bbb0020ab5ead4a7d5f707298d43a6730556:0
- value
- 425928
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3946249cdc9138603b171ca98f7d077b61a9d0a216a51f0a027c768fae01b7fe
- address
- bc1p89rzf8xujyuxqwchrj5c7lg80ds6n59zz6j37zsz03mgltspkllqy8tw8e